Students will gain insights into topical developments in selected fields of modern physics; students will develop the ability to independently gain further knowledge on fundamental concepts; understanding of the research oriented way of thinking in modern physics
Overview on recent research related topics in the fields of quantum science, quantum engineering, ion and applied physics, many-body physics, computational physics, and astro and particle physics.
Written essay about one of the presented research topics, including a presentation of the own study plan, and concluding mentoring discussion with one of the lecturers. The grading is generally done in terms of [un-] "successfull participation"; on request, a specific grade can be attributed if in individual exceptions this should be needed e.g. for fellowship performance records.
